                 Being Result-Oriented
                 Result orientation refers to a person’s capacity to recognise what outcomes are essential and what activities
                 must be done to obtain them. It involves concentrating on the outcome of an activity. When you know what
                 you want to achieve, you can concentrate on the steps necessary to get there. As a result, result orientation
                 refers to an individual or organisation that focuses on the end result rather than the method employed to
                 create a product or provide a service. An ideal employee is proactive and result-oriented. The individual
                 must constantly take appropriate actions to reach the goals or targets that have been established.
